The casual market is actually lots of different tastes served by different games. The industry attempts to brand it as one big thing to be ignored/ridiculed/squeezed dry, but any real business understanding would see that there are casual niches to fill much like JRPGs and FPSs can be made for different core audiences.

And yes the same people who play core games at home in their free time can play casual games on the bus or between classes. The terms core and casual are misleading in that they imply people are one or the other.

Even the same game can be played in a casual or core way. You can just hop on CoD for a match with your friends. Or you can be a professional CoD player and travel to tournaments. Is CoD a core or casual game? Neither.
